Maungatapu School is a unique school within Tauranga Moana with a rich history. We are a dual medium opportunity provider with a supportive, inclusive community that love their kura.
Our curriculum is centred around the strengths of our students. Our STEAM programme drives inquiry learning across the school. We deliver structured te reo Māori using digital technology to all our Y2 students and above. Our focus for the Y5–6 cohort is on effective pedagogy, particularly enhancing learning outcomes in mathematics. In 2026, we will separate our Y3–4 classes in alignment with the new curriculum phases.
